Solar Fire can be tweaked but it is rather unwilling to change on any permanent basis unless you use the rulership editor in utilities.
For traditional work I set 'Display Points' to medieval and 'Aspect Set' to moeity. I also chanage the house system in preferences/edit settings to Regiomontanus.
However 'Reports' still gives me the modern rulers as the first option when I click on 'Rulerships'. OK you can use the drop down box to select traditional rulers, but if you want the traditional rulers as your default (which I do), you have to use the Edit Rulers/weightings under the Utilities menu. The editor provides 4 levels of rulerships, Level 1(Modern), Level 2 (Traditional) and Levels 3 and 4 (Esoteric and Hierarchical). Level 1 is the default display in the Rulerships Report. The only way I can see of changing this is to rename it (and also its menu display) and then rather labouriously edit the dignities for each sign to match your desired set. This should give you the required default rulers.
I still havem't figured out how to change the default chart display to a traditional format. I still have to go through the process of selecting my preferred display once I have a chart on view.
